Get A Free Enquiry
For computer science and programming, Data Structures and Algorithms (DSA) are foundational building blocks. Data structures are ways to organize and store data for efficient access and modification. In computer science, algorithms represent well-defined procedures that solve problems or complete tasks through a finite sequence of steps. Mastering DSA is essential for developing efficient software and solving complex computational problems.
Q1: What is Data Structures and Algorithms (DSA)?
A: Data Structures and Algorithms (DSA) involve organizing data and solving problems efficiently. Data structures are ways to store data, and algorithms are step-by-step procedures to manipulate that data.
Q2: Why should I learn DSA?
A: Learning DSA is essential for writing efficient code, solving complex problems, and excelling in technical interviews and competitive programming.
Q3: What are the prerequisites for this course?
A: Basic knowledge of programming concepts and familiarity with at least one programming language (Python, Java, C++, etc.) are recommended.
Q4: How is this course structured?
A: This course covers a range of topics from basic to advanced data structures and algorithms, including stacks, queues, linked lists, trees, graphs, hashing, sorting, and searching techniques.
Q5: Will I receive a certificate upon completion?
A: Yes, you will receive a certification upon successful completion of the course.
Q6: How can DSA skills benefit my career?
A: DSA skills are highly valued in the job market, essential for technical roles, and improve your problem-solving abilities, making you a more competitive candidate.
Q7: Are there any practical projects in this course?
A: Yes, the course includes practical projects to apply the concepts learned and gain hands-on experience.
Education | Any Diploma or Bachlor Degree |
---|
Enter the below details to download a course syllabus and recieve a fees structure.
0 review for Data Structures And Algorithms Course